Why can't Safari load webpages while Bluetooth is on?

I have a Mac Mini Mid 2007 running 10.6.8
Safari refuses to load webpages while Bluetooth is on. This is quite troublesome because I use a Magic Mouse and Wireless Keyboard.
When I turn off Bluetooth and hook up a wired mouse and keyboard, Safari loads the webpages just fine.
Does anyone know how I can fix this?
Thanks in advance!

Hi, see if it's the Service order...
10.5.x/10.6.x/10.7.x instructions...
System Preferences>Network, click on the little gear at the bottom next to the + & - icons, (unlock lock first if locked), choose Set Service Order.
The interface that connects to the Internet should be dragged to the top of the list.

    My suggestion for setting up Bookmarks would be:
    1.) Decide how you want to categorize your bookmark 'headers' in the bookmarks bar. I do mine by subject: Restaurants, Tickets, Banking and so on. This makes it easier when you add a bookmark, and is more conducive to looking for one later, if you have alot of them as I do.
    2.) Go to Bookmarks in the Safari menu bar and click on 'Show All Bookmarks'. Proceed to make the folders you'll need with your header titles on them by using the '+ add folder' button at the bottom of the left hand column. Make them all.
    3.) Once your done, proceed to drag each folder to the column on the right, starting at the top, and in the order you want them on your Bookmarks Bar. The top will show as the left side of your BM bar and so on to the right. I do mine alphabetically. You may choose to do it by favorites or most frequently visited, whatever. As you drag each folder to the right column in the order you want, it is automatically placed on your BM bar. Now all you have to do is add bookmarks.

  • Why can't I load plugins from file system ?

    Hello.
    Why can't I load plugins from file system, fore development sake for ex. ?
    Thx.
    Andrew.

    For security reasons, the Flash Player doesn't allow applications to access both the file system and the network.
    One workaround is to compile the plugins in statically (rather than load them dynamically).  The Akamai Plugin Sample shows you how to load plugins either way, you can see the source here: http://opensource.adobe.com/svn/opensource/osmf/trunk/apps/samples/plugins/AkamaiPluginSam ple/.

  • Safari loads webpages slow UNLESS 'x' and reload = Fast

    I am using an iPhone 5 with 6.0.2.
    LTE network
    I find that mobile Safari is extremely slow to load webpages when entering a new address. What really speeds up the process is if i 'X' the loading, then immediately hit the Reload icon in the address bar. When I do this, the websites load nearly instantaneously.
    Any ideas how I can get fast loading websites without this workaround?
    Thanks in advance

    Hi Tricia and welcome to the forums!
    The following usually works on both Tiger and Leopard:
    Empty Safari's cache (from the Safari menu), then close Safari.
    Go to Home/Library/Safari and delete the following files:
    form values
    download.plist
    Then go to Home/Library/Preferences and delete
    com.apple.Safari.plist
    Repair permissions (in Disk Utility).
    Start up Safari again, and things should have improved.
    If not, MacFixit have published a very detailed (very!) article on speeding up a slow Safari, here:
    http://www.macfixit.com/article.php?story=20070416000657464
    Many, including me, have also followed the advice given by others here to add DNS codes to their Network Settings, with good results in terms of speed-up:
    Open System Preferences/Network. Double click on your connection type, or select it in the drop-down menu. Click on TCP/IP and in the box marked 'DNS Servers' enter the following two numbers:
    208.67.222.220
    208.67.220.222
    Click on Apply Now and close the window.
    Restart Safari, and repair permissions.
